Structural medical image fusion by means of dual tree complex wavelet

摘要

This paper presents a new method for fusion of medical images. It has been shown that 2-D wavelets are not sufficient for decomposition of images due to lack of directionality and shift variance. Complex wavelet transforms stand as a candidate to overcome deficiencies of wavelet transform. This paper exploits dual tree complex wavelet transform to decompose image and fuse the details and approximations based on maxima and averaging fusion rules. Results of visual and quantitive analysis prove efficiency of the method over conventional multiresolution methods in terms of mutual information, entropy and standard deviation.
